Max TD Benefit Drops 2.2%

Tuesday, May 30, 2023 | 0

The maximum temporary disability benefit is dropping 2.2% for injuries occurring on or after July 1, the Oregon Workers’ Compensation Division announced. The maximum statutory TD benefit will dip to $1,723.49 from $1,762.57. The reduced benefit applies only to new injuries. Benefits to workers injured before July 1 can’t be reduced when the new rates take effect. Maximum temporary disability benefits are equal to 133% of the state’s average weekly wage.
